ASUMA's Symposium on Women of the Republic in its 100th Year

The Crime and Violence Research and Application Center (ASUMA) of Acıbadem University organized the "Symposium on Women of the Republic in its 100th Year" on November 24, 2023. The symposium featured speakers such as Prof. Gunseli Bayram Akçapınar, Director of the Institute of Health Sciences at Acibadem University; Prof. Yakut Irmak, a Public Health Specialist from Istanbul University Faculty of Medicine; and Prof. Aynur Soydan Erdemir from the Istanbul University Institute of Atatürk's Principles and History of Revolution. The event, aiming to draw attention to women's rights and related studies in the context of the Republic's centennial, commenced with a speech by Prof.  Oğuz Polat from the Acıbadem University Department of Forensic Medicine, evaluating "The Status of Women's Rights in Turkey." This was followed by presentations under the theme "Development of Women and History of Women's Rights in the Republican Era" by Prof. Günseli Bayram Akcapinar, Prof. Yakut Irmak, and Assoc. Prof. Aynur Soydan Erdemir. 

The symposium, which saw the participation of 150 individuals, concluded after a question-and-answer session.
